TN HJR0858

A RESOLUTION to honor and congratulate Kellye Stone on her selection as the 2025-2026 Allardt Elementary School Grades 5-8 Teacher of the Year.

Passed House Ed Butler (R)

The bill HJR0858 is a resolution to honor Kellye Stone, an educator, for her achievement as Teacher of the Year. The sponsor, Ed Butler, is an attorney and owner of Butler & Associates Law Firm, with no direct involvement in the education sector or any financial interests that would be affected by this resolution. Since the bill does not propose any changes to education policy or funding that would impact Butler's business interests, there are no apparent conflicts of interest. Additionally, Butler's involvement with AE FIRE PROTECTION does not intersect with the educational focus of the bill, further reducing any risk of personal financial gain from this resolution.
